This new release by 'Charles Thaxton' is a dream come true for fans of pure electronic music in the same style as Tangerine Dream & Jonn Serrie. There are many similarities, but yet the distinctive style/sound of Char-El is nearly always present on most tracks. The music on this CD takes me to far away places I could only dream about. A couple of good examples would be these; For instance, listening to the track 'Dawn Over Atlantis' actually makes me feel as if it was composed for a specific "Atlantis scenario", it certainly makes me think of such a place though. Another great imaginary track is 'Renewal', a track that could easily fit in a Soundtrack to a space documentary or something similar. Other great pieces are 'Astral Flight' & 'Awakening' which instantly reminds me of Tangerine Dream during the 80's period of time. The sequences and sound pallette is very similar to TD, but even so, one can't escape the trademark sound of Char-El, which is constantly breathing with it's distinctive symphonic sound structure. The mix between traditional EM and symphonic instrumental music is obvious on all tracks, not to mention on the second half of the CD where it's dominating to a huge extent. This is what I like about Char-El's music, he is always able to create his own unique infectious EM with some great symphonic flavour to it, which in return cretes a versatile experience to the listener. This is music for those seeking out something new/unique in terms of EM and other instrumental music. It will certainly make a great companion to a Planetarium Show, or why not just listen to it while stargazing? I highly recommend this CD, especially for fans of the 80's period Tangerine Dream sound!. Very well done!!
